Removal and Installation: Removal

  1. Remove rear propeller shaft. Refer to "EXPLODED VIEW ".
  2. Disconnect AWD solenoid harness connector.
  3. Remove connector bracket.
  4. Put matching mark on the thread edge of electric controlled coupling. The matching mark should be in line with the matching mark on the companion flange.
    CAUTION: For matching mark, use paint. Never damage electric controlled coupling.
    NOTE: When replacing electric controlled coupling, matching mark is not necessary.

  5. Remove companion flange lock nut, using a flange wrench (commercial service tool).

  6. Remove companion flange.
  7. Remove electric controlled coupling breather hose from coupling cover.

  8. Remove coupling cover with electric controlled coupling from final drive assembly.
  9. Remove electric controlled coupling from coupling cover.
  10. Remove AWD solenoid harness.
  11. Remove front oil seal from coupling cover, using a suitable tool.
    CAUTION: Be careful not to damage coupling cover.

  12. Remove center oil seal from final drive assembly.
